Ingredients

Main Ingredients

- 4 large carrots

- 2 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il

- 2 cloves garlic

- 1 tablespoon lemon zest

- 2 tablespoons lemon juice

Seasoning Ingredients

- 1 teaspoon smoked paprika

- Salt and pepper to taste

- Fresh parsley for garnish

Step-by-Step Instructions

Preparing Carrots

Start by peeling the carrots. This removes the tough outer skin. Then, slice them into thin rounds. Aim for about 1/8 inch thick. This thickness is key for crispiness. Thin slices cook evenly and get nice and crunchy. If the slices are too thick, they won’t crisp up as much. So, take your time with this step.

Mixing the Coating

In a large mixing bowl, combine extra virgin olive oil and minced garlic. Then add freshly grated lemon zest and lemon juice. Add smoked paprika, salt, and black pepper to the mix. Use a whisk to blend all these ingredients well. This ensures the flavors coat every chip evenly. A good mix will make your carrot chips pop with flavor.

Air Frying Process

Preheat your air fryer to 375°F (190°C). This helps create that crispy texture we all love. Once preheated, place the coated carrot slices in the basket. Make sure they lie in a single layer. If your air fryer is small, you may need to cook in batches. This step is important for proper air circulation. Cook the chips for 10 to 12 minutes. Be sure to shake the basket halfway through. This helps them cook evenly and get that golden color. When done, remove the chips and let them cool for a moment before serving. Enjoy the crunch!

Tips & Tricks

Achieving Maximum Crispiness

To get the best crunch, slice your carrots thin. I recommend about 1/8 inch thick. This thinness helps them cook evenly and become crispy. Place the carrot slices in a single layer in your air fryer. If you stack them, they will not cook well. Air needs space to move around to create that perfect crisp.

Flavor Enhancement

Adding spices can boost flavor. Consider using herbs like thyme or rosemary. They pair well with the lemon and garlic. Don’t forget to squeeze fresh lemon juice over the chips before serving. This step brightens the taste, making it more refreshing.

Variations

Alternative Seasonings

You can spice up your carrot chips by adding cayenne pepper. This gives your chips a nice kick. Just sprinkle a little before air frying. You can also try different herbs. Thyme and rosemary are great options. They add a fresh taste that pairs well with lemon and garlic.

Vegetable Substitutes

If you want to mix things up, use sweet potatoes or zucchini instead of carrots. Both can become crispy and tasty. Remember, cooking times may change. Sweet potatoes may need a few extra minutes, while zucchini cooks faster. Keep an eye on them to avoid burning.

Preparation Methods

You can bake these chips in the oven if you don’t have an air fryer.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Arrange the carrot slices on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Bake for 15 to 20 minutes, flipping halfway through. This method gives them a lovely crisp, too.

Storage Info

Best Storage Practices

To keep your carrot chips fresh, store them in an airtight container. A glass jar or a plastic container works well. Avoid using paper bags, as they can let moisture in. Make sure the chips cool completely before sealing. This helps prevent sogginess.

Reheating Instructions

For the best texture when reheating, use an air fryer. Heat it to 375°F (190°C) and cook the chips for about 3 to 5 minutes. This method keeps them crispy. If you don’t have an air fryer, you can use an oven. Preheat it to 350°F (175°C) and bake for a few minutes. Avoid microwaving them, as this can make them soggy.

Shelf Life

You can store these carrot chips in the fridge for up to 5 days. Check for any signs of spoilage. If they smell off or have a soft texture, it's best to throw them away. Keeping an eye on freshness helps you enjoy your snack longer!

FAQs

What is the best way to cut carrots for chips?

For the best carrot chips, slice them about 1/8 inch thick. This size helps them cook evenly and get crispy. If they are too thick, they may turn out soft. If they are too thin, they can burn. Using a sharp knife or a mandoline can help with even cuts.

Can I make carrot chips without an air fryer?

Yes, you can make carrot chips in the oven.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Place the coated carrot rounds on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Bake for about 20-25 minutes, flipping halfway through. Keep an eye on them so they don't burn.

How do I make these chips spicier?

To add heat to your chips, sprinkle some cayenne pepper or chili powder into the coating mix. Start with a small amount, like 1/4 teaspoon, and adjust to your taste. You can also try adding diced jalapeños for a fresh kick.
